Table 1.

Demographic and health characteristics of the analysis sample (N = 94)

Age (Mean, SD) 57.3 (13.9)
(range= 21-83 )
Female 68%
Race (White) 87%
Married 61%
Educationa
  Did not finish high school 2%
  High school graduate 18%
  Some college 29%
  College graduate or more 49%
Employed 47%
Disability benefits 19%
General health perception
  Excellent 10%
  Very good 50%
  Good 32%
  Fair 7%
  Poor 1%
PSQI global score (Mean, SD) 6.8 (4.6)
  Poor sleepers (Score >5) 51%
ESS score (Mean, SD) 7.0 (4.7)
  Excessive sleepiness (Score >10) 25%
a

Note: not indicated by two participants. PSQI = Pittsburgh Sleep Quality Index. ESS = Epworth Sleepiness Scale
